KUALA LUMPUR: Cahya Mata Sarawak Bhd has made its first sukuk issuance amounting to RM500mil in nominal value.

In a filing with Bursa Malaysia on Friday, the company said the sukuk, with five-year tenure, was issued under its Islamic medium term notes programme of up to RM2bil in nominal value.

It said the proceeds raised would be utilised for financing of capital expenditure, working capital requirements and/or general corporate purposes of the group. - Bernama
